Nurse Practitioner Salary in Beverly, MA: $138,817 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time nurse practitioner in Beverly, MA earns a median $138,817/year (≈ $66.74/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 29-1171). Once you factor in Beverly's price level (9% above national, BEA RPP 108.5), that paycheck buys what $127,942 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 2.5% below the Massachusetts state average.
Based on BLS state-level estimates · View source

In 2026, the projected median annual salary for a nurse practitioner in Beverly, Massachusetts, is $138,817, slightly above the national median of $136,864. The salary range for this role varies significantly, from $105,656 at the 10th percentile to $182,574 at the 90th percentile, indicating the potential for substantial income variation based on experience, specialty, and employer. These estimates are derived from 2025 BLS data, adjusted for local market conditions, making them particularly relevant for those considering their career options in Beverly's healthcare sector. With Massachusetts being a state that allows full-practice authority for nurse practitioners, professionals here enjoy broader scope of services without the need for collaborative agreements, which can positively influence both job satisfaction and salary potential.

Salary Breakdown
| Percentile | Annual | Hourly |
|---|---|---|
| Entry Level (P10) | $105,656 | $50.79 |
| Lower Range (P25) | $127,089 | $61.10 |
| Median (P50)(typical) | $138,817 | $66.74 |
| Upper Range (P75) | $165,616 | $79.63 |
| Top Earners (P90) | $182,574 | $87.78 |

Salary Trajectory for Nurse Practitioners in Beverly (2019–2027)
2019–2025: actual BLS OEWS data for this metro area. 2026+: CAGR 3.45% projection.
| Year | Annual Salary | Status |
|---|---|---|
| 2019 | $111,387 | Actual |
| 2020 | $113,274 | Actual |
| 2021 | $122,402 | Actual |
| 2022 | $123,345 | Actual |
| 2023 | $128,062 | Actual |
| 2024 | $155,546 | Actual |
| 2025 | $134,188 | Actual |
| 2026(current) | $138,817 | Estimated |
| 2027 | $143,607 | Projected |
Based on 7 years of BLS OEWS data for the Beverly metropolitan area, the median nurse practitioner salary grew 20.5% from $111,387 (2019) to $134,188 (2025). At a 3.45% compound annual growth rate, salaries are projected to reach $143,607 by 2027 — a total increase of $32,220 (28.93%) from 2019.
Note: Historical values (2019–2025) are actual BLS OEWS figures for the Beverly metropolitan area, sourced from annual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ics surveys. 2026–2026 figures are current estimates, and 2027 values are projections, calculated using a 3.45% CAGR derived from 7-year BLS historical data. Actual salaries may vary based on employer, experience, certifications, and local market conditions.

Nurse Practitioner Job Market in Beverly
Examining the job market in Beverly, only eight nurse practitioners are currently employed in the area, which can result in a competitive atmosphere for positions. The local cost of living index of 108.5 indicates a higher-than-average expense of living, impacting purchasing power despite the attractive salary opportunities. Among the employers in Beverly, outpatient clinics and specialty clinics tend to offer the highest pay, especially in fields like psychiatry and family practice. Factors contributing to the wide salary range include specialty focus—mental health nurse practitioners generally command higher salaries—alongside regional demand, productivity bonuses, and the ability to work independently without restrictive agreements. For NPs looking to maximize their salary in Beverly, focusing on developing specialized skills, exploring opportunities in telehealth, and negotiating for performance bonuses could significantly enhance their earnings in this vibrant healthcare market.
